I looking to replace the conical gasket that joins the down pep to the system on a classic. The price is much higher for a turbo one compared to others. £4 odd for a sport and £20 for a turbo. Is there anything special about them?

Measure it to get it cheaper rather than going off make and model. If it's standard it will be 2.5 inch. If it's after market it could be 2.5 or 3 inch.
